House Foundation Installation in Greenville, SC
House foundation installation services involve constructing a stable and durable base for a new or existing structure. These services typically cover a variety of projects, including the installation of new foundations for residential homes, additions, or renovations. Homeowners often seek this service to ensure their property has a solid foundation that supports the structural integrity of the building, prevents future settling issues, and complies with local building codes. Before requesting foundation installation, property owners should understand the specific requirements of their site, such as soil conditions, access considerations, and any necessary permits or inspections.
Understanding the different types of foundations available, such as slab, crawl space, or basement foundations, is important when planning a project. Property owners may also want to consider the scope of work involved, including excavation, soil preparation, and the type of materials used. Clarifying these details can help ensure that the foundation installation aligns with the property's needs and long-term stability. Proper planning and understanding of the process can contribute to a successful project that supports the safety and value of the home.

Common House Foundation Installation Jobs
Foundation Repair - stabilizes and reinforces existing home foundations to prevent shifting and cracking.
New Home Foundations - prepares a solid base for construction of new residential structures.
Basement Foundations - creates a stable and level foundation for basements and underground spaces.
Pier and Beam Foundations - supports homes built on pier and beam systems for added stability.
Concrete Slab Foundations - installs flat, durable concrete bases for various residential building types.
Foundation Underpinning - strengthens and raises existing foundations to improve safety and stability.
House Foundation Installation Questions
What types of foundation installation services are available? Services include new foundation construction, underpinning, and foundation repair for various types of properties in Greenville, SC.
How do I know if my property needs foundation installation? Signs include visible cracks, uneven floors, or doors and windows that don't close properly, indicating potential foundation issues.
What materials are used in foundation installation? Common materials include concrete, reinforced concrete, and sometimes steel or masonry, depending on the project requirements.
What projects typically require foundation installation? New home construction, additions to existing structures, or major repairs to stabilize or replace an existing foundation.
